Frequently Asked Questions

Seminole State College of Florida is ranked #4,865 globally according to the UniRanks aggregated ranking. Within United States of America, it holds the #1052 position.
Seminole State College of Florida was founded in 1965, making it 61 years old. It is one of the established institutions in United States of America.
Seminole State College of Florida has a student body of approximately 16,298 students. The student-to-faculty ratio is approximately 12:1.
Seminole State College of Florida has produced 305 research publications with 2,237 total citations and an h-index of 27, according to OpenAlex data.
